Rt61, Ubuntu Gutsy and WPA2
I have a few questions regarding the rt61 driver used by default in gutsy. It'll be great if somebody can answer them
1. Is it the 'legacy rt61 driver' or the new 'rt2x00 driver' ?
2. Does it natively support WPA2 (EAP-PEAP)? Or do I have to recompile wpa_supplicant with support for this driver (like what I did for feisty here
3. It seems to work with networkmanager in gutsy with some caveats. I can connect to a WEP network @ home. But it doesn't connect to a WPA2 network. Is it even possible to connect using networkmanager
In feisty, the rt61 driver and networkmanager were totally incompatible. It definitely looks better now
Thanks for the great job!
What you say in 3 answer to 1.
The rt2x00 legacy drivers stills incompatible with wpa_supplicant and I don't think this will change any day in future. As far as I know, networkmanager rely on wpa_supplicant.
However there's a driver named ralink in lastest version of wpa_supplicant, this driver is only for Ralink legacy drivers.
The driver ships in Gutsy Gibbon seems to be the new rt2x00 driver which is designed to work with wpa_supplicant.
So, you shouldn't have to patch anything, if the new rt2x00 driver works for you. Maybe, you'll have to edit wpa_supplicant configuration file manually to make it work for your network.
But if it's not working...
Its not working. I have been able to connect to the same network using feisty, so my settings/configurations are fine.
I used the same settings in networkmanager - doesn't work.
I ran wpa_supplicant from the commandline (using -Dwext since the version supplied with gutsy, 0.5.8 doesn't support -Dralink) and that didn't go anywhere.
I can't post the dmesg o/p since I cannot connect to the net using my laptop
but will do so later today from home.
Unless you patch wpa_supplicant yourself -Dralink, when it's included, is for use with Ralink legacy driver only. It will not work with rt2x00 legacy driver nor with the new rt2x00 legacy driver.
To be sure of what driver is loaded. Can you post the output of [i2kp0dwmr]lsmod |grep rt[/i2kp0dwmr] ?
balak@ubuntu:~$lsmod | grep rt
parport_pc 41896 0
parport 44172 3 ppdev,parport_pc,lp
rt61pci 28288 0
rt2x00pci 13184 1 rt61pci
rt2x00lib 21760 2 rt61pci,rt2x00pci
rfkill 9616 2 rt2x00lib
mac80211 196104 4 rc80211_simple,rt61pci,rt2x00pci,rt2x00lib
input_polldev 6672 1 rt2x00lib
crc_itu_t 3456 1 rt2x00lib
eeprom_93cx6 3712 1 rt61pci
No doubt. That's the new rt2x00 driver and should work with wpa_supplicant.
Try to see if you can find more in the new driver part of the forum.
Thanks. I will prowl that forum now